Dutch traveler Tom Grond set off on a round-the-world trip in December 2012 and has since visited nearly 130 countries, including Syria and Niger. He now describes himself as a "nomad" and says he has no plans to return to his former life.
(CNN) — He set off on a round-the-world trip in December 2012 and, nearly a decade later, traveler Tom Grond is still globetrotting.
The Dutch blogger, who previously worked for the Netherlands government, now describes himself as a nomad and says he has no plans to return to his former life.
Grond has traveled to around 130 different countries, including Syria, Jordan, Colombia and Burkina Faso, and once took 58 flights in a year.
